Émile ZOLA. L.A.S., Paris March 12, 1888, to a "dear colleague" [Charles Chincholle, of Le Figaro]; 3pages in-12. About the novel Le Rêve. "Here are two extracts, a little long perhaps, but which I think are typical. Call the first: "Le portrait d'Angélique", and the second: "La venue de l'amant". - This will give your readers a very clear idea of the style of the volume. But, please, let your composers respect my indents, by which I mean that they don't make me jump to the line of their own accord. [...] The best thing would be to submit the proofs of these extracts to me. I don't want to know your article, but I want my excerpts to be correct"...
